.web-hero[data-astro-cid-bf5ijqbd]{padding:var(--space-24) 0 var(--space-20);position:relative;overflow:hidden}.web-hero[data-astro-cid-bf5ijqbd] h1[data-astro-cid-bf5ijqbd]{margin-top:var(--space-6);font-style:italic;max-width:18ch}.hero-sub[data-astro-cid-bf5ijqbd]{margin-top:var(--space-6);font-size:var(--text-lg);color:var(--color-text-muted);max-width:55ch;line-height:var(--leading-relaxed)}.hero-actions[data-astro-cid-bf5ijqbd]{display:flex;flex-wrap:wrap;gap:var(--space-4);margin-top:var(--space-8)}.hero-grid-accent[data-astro-cid-bf5ijqbd]{position:absolute;top:0;right:0;width:40%;height:100%;background:linear-gradient(90deg,transparent 0%,transparent calc(100% - 1px),var(--color-border) 100%),linear-gradient(180deg,transparent 0%,transparent calc(100% - 1px),var(--color-border) 100%);background-size:80px 80px;opacity:.4;mask-image:linear-gradient(to left,rgba(0,0,0,.3),transparent 80%);-webkit-mask-image:linear-gradient(to left,rgba(0,0,0,.3),transparent 80%)}@media(max-width:767px){.hero-grid-accent[data-astro-cid-bf5ijqbd]{display:none}}.features-section[data-astro-cid-bf5ijqbd]{padding:var(--space-20) 0}@media(min-width:1024px){.features-section[data-astro-cid-bf5ijqbd]{padding:var(--space-24) 0}}.features-grid[data-astro-cid-bf5ijqbd]{display:grid;grid-template-columns:1fr;gap:var(--space-12)}@media(min-width:768px){.features-grid[data-astro-cid-bf5ijqbd]{grid-template-columns:1fr 1.3fr;gap:var(--space-16);align-items:start}}.features-text[data-astro-cid-bf5ijqbd] h2[data-astro-cid-bf5ijqbd]{margin-top:var(--space-4);font-style:italic;font-size:var(--text-h3);line-height:var(--leading-snug)}.features-list[data-astro-cid-bf5ijqbd]{display:flex;flex-direction:column;gap:var(--space-8)}.feature-item[data-astro-cid-bf5ijqbd] h3[data-astro-cid-bf5ijqbd]{font-size:var(--text-lg);margin-bottom:var(--space-2)}.feature-item[data-astro-cid-bf5ijqbd] p[data-astro-cid-bf5ijqbd]{color:var(--color-text-muted);font-size:var(--text-base);line-height:var(--leading-relaxed)}.diff-section[data-astro-cid-bf5ijqbd]{padding:var(--space-20) 0}@media(min-width:1024px){.diff-section[data-astro-cid-bf5ijqbd]{padding:var(--space-24) 0}}.diff-grid[data-astro-cid-bf5ijqbd]{display:grid;grid-template-columns:1fr;gap:var(--space-12)}@media(min-width:768px){.diff-grid[data-astro-cid-bf5ijqbd]{grid-template-columns:1.4fr 1fr;gap:var(--space-16);align-items:start}}.diff-content[data-astro-cid-bf5ijqbd] h2[data-astro-cid-bf5ijqbd]{margin-top:var(--space-4);font-style:italic}.diff-content[data-astro-cid-bf5ijqbd] p[data-astro-cid-bf5ijqbd]{color:var(--color-text-muted);font-size:var(--text-lg);line-height:var(--leading-relaxed);margin-top:var(--space-4)}.diff-stats[data-astro-cid-bf5ijqbd]{display:flex;flex-direction:column;gap:var(--space-6)}.stat-card[data-astro-cid-bf5ijqbd]{padding:var(--space-6) var(--space-8);background:var(--color-surface);border-radius:var(--border-radius-lg);border:1px solid var(--color-border)}.stat-number[data-astro-cid-bf5ijqbd]{display:block;font-family:var(--font-display);font-size:var(--text-4xl);color:var(--color-primary);font-style:italic;line-height:1}.stat-label[data-astro-cid-bf5ijqbd]{display:block;font-size:var(--text-sm);color:var(--color-text-muted);margin-top:var(--space-2)}.process-section[data-astro-cid-bf5ijqbd]{padding:var(--space-20) 0}@media(min-width:1024px){.process-section[data-astro-cid-bf5ijqbd]{padding:var(--space-24) 0}}.section-header[data-astro-cid-bf5ijqbd]{margin-bottom:var(--space-12)}.section-header[data-astro-cid-bf5ijqbd] h2[data-astro-cid-bf5ijqbd]{margin-top:var(--space-4)}.bg-dark[data-astro-cid-bf5ijqbd] .section-header[data-astro-cid-bf5ijqbd] h2[data-astro-cid-bf5ijqbd]{color:var(--color-text-on-dark)}.process-steps[data-astro-cid-bf5ijqbd]{display:grid;grid-template-columns:1fr;gap:var(--space-8)}@media(min-width:768px){.process-steps[data-astro-cid-bf5ijqbd]{grid-template-columns:1fr 1fr;gap:var(--space-8)}}.process-step[data-astro-cid-bf5ijqbd]{padding:var(--space-8);background:var(--color-dark-surface);border-radius:var(--border-radius-lg);border:1px solid var(--color-border-dark)}.step-num-display[data-astro-cid-bf5ijqbd]{font-family:var(--font-display);font-size:var(--text-4xl);color:var(--color-primary);opacity:.2;font-style:italic;line-height:1;margin-bottom:var(--space-4)}.process-step[data-astro-cid-bf5ijqbd] h3[data-astro-cid-bf5ijqbd]{color:var(--color-text-on-dark);font-size:var(--text-xl);margin-bottom:var(--space-3)}.process-step[data-astro-cid-bf5ijqbd] p[data-astro-cid-bf5ijqbd]{color:var(--color-text-on-dark-muted);font-size:var(--text-sm);line-height:var(--leading-relaxed);margin-bottom:var(--space-3)}.step-meta[data-astro-cid-bf5ijqbd]{font-size:var(--text-xs);color:var(--color-accent);font-weight:500}.pricing-block[data-astro-cid-bf5ijqbd]{padding:var(--space-20) 0}@media(min-width:1024px){.pricing-block[data-astro-cid-bf5ijqbd]{padding:var(--space-24) 0}}.pricing-note[data-astro-cid-bf5ijqbd]{margin-top:var(--space-3);color:var(--color-text-muted);max-width:50ch}.pricing-grid[data-astro-cid-bf5ijqbd]{display:grid;grid-template-columns:1fr;gap:var(--space-6);margin-top:var(--space-12)}@media(min-width:768px){.pricing-grid[data-astro-cid-bf5ijqbd]{grid-template-columns:repeat(3,1fr)}}.price-card[data-astro-cid-bf5ijqbd]{padding:var(--space-8);background:var(--color-base);border:1px solid var(--color-border);border-radius:var(--border-radius-lg);position:relative;transition:transform var(--transition-base),box-shadow var(--transition-base)}.price-card[data-astro-cid-bf5ijqbd]:hover{transform:translateY(-4px);box-shadow:var(--shadow-lg)}.price-card-featured[data-astro-cid-bf5ijqbd]{border-color:var(--color-primary);border-width:2px;background:var(--color-primary-subtle)}.price-badge[data-astro-cid-bf5ijqbd]{position:absolute;top:calc(-1 * var(--space-3));left:var(--space-6);background:var(--color-primary);color:var(--color-text-on-primary);font-size:var(--text-xs);font-weight:600;padding:var(--space-1) var(--space-4);border-radius:var(--border-radius-full);text-transform:uppercase;letter-spacing:var(--tracking-wide)}.price-tier[data-astro-cid-bf5ijqbd]{font-family:var(--font-body);font-size:var(--text-sm);font-weight:600;text-transform:uppercase;letter-spacing:var(--tracking-wider);color:var(--color-primary)}.price-amount[data-astro-cid-bf5ijqbd]{font-family:var(--font-display);font-size:var(--text-3xl);color:var(--color-text);margin-top:var(--space-2);margin-bottom:var(--space-4);font-style:italic}.price-desc[data-astro-cid-bf5ijqbd]{font-size:var(--text-sm);color:var(--color-text-muted);line-height:var(--leading-relaxed)}.price-includes[data-astro-cid-bf5ijqbd]{list-style:none;display:flex;flex-direction:column;gap:var(--space-2)}.price-includes[data-astro-cid-bf5ijqbd] li[data-astro-cid-bf5ijqbd]{font-size:var(--text-sm);color:var(--color-text-muted);padding-left:var(--space-6);position:relative;line-height:1.5}.price-includes[data-astro-cid-bf5ijqbd] li[data-astro-cid-bf5ijqbd]:before{content:"";position:absolute;left:0;top:.55em;width:6px;height:6px;border-radius:50%;background:var(--color-primary);opacity:.4}.price-includes[data-astro-cid-bf5ijqbd] li[data-astro-cid-bf5ijqbd]:first-child{font-weight:500;color:var(--color-text)}.price-includes[data-astro-cid-bf5ijqbd] li[data-astro-cid-bf5ijqbd]:first-child:before{opacity:0}.mid-cta[data-astro-cid-bf5ijqbd]{padding:var(--space-16) 0}.mid-cta-inner[data-astro-cid-bf5ijqbd]{text-align:center;max-width:540px;margin:0 auto}.mid-cta[data-astro-cid-bf5ijqbd] h3[data-astro-cid-bf5ijqbd]{color:var(--color-text-on-primary);font-size:var(--text-2xl);font-style:italic;margin-bottom:var(--space-4)}.mid-cta[data-astro-cid-bf5ijqbd] p[data-astro-cid-bf5ijqbd]{color:#faf8f5cc;max-width:none;margin-bottom:var(--space-8)}.compare-section[data-astro-cid-bf5ijqbd]{padding:var(--space-20) 0}@media(min-width:1024px){.compare-section[data-astro-cid-bf5ijqbd]{padding:var(--space-24) 0}}.compare-note[data-astro-cid-bf5ijqbd]{margin-top:var(--space-3);color:var(--color-text-muted);max-width:50ch}.compare-tiers[data-astro-cid-bf5ijqbd]{display:flex;flex-direction:column;gap:var(--space-10);margin-top:var(--space-12)}.compare-row[data-astro-cid-bf5ijqbd]{border-radius:var(--border-radius-lg);overflow:hidden;border:1px solid var(--color-border)}.compare-row-header[data-astro-cid-bf5ijqbd]{display:flex;align-items:center;justify-content:space-between;padding:var(--space-4) var(--space-8);background:var(--color-surface);border-bottom:1px solid var(--color-border)}.compare-tier-label[data-astro-cid-bf5ijqbd]{font-family:var(--font-body);font-size:var(--text-sm);font-weight:600;text-transform:uppercase;letter-spacing:var(--tracking-wider);color:var(--color-text)}.compare-tier-price[data-astro-cid-bf5ijqbd]{font-family:var(--font-display);font-size:var(--text-lg);color:var(--color-text-muted);font-style:italic}.compare-row-grid[data-astro-cid-bf5ijqbd]{display:grid;grid-template-columns:1fr}@media(min-width:768px){.compare-row-grid[data-astro-cid-bf5ijqbd]{grid-template-columns:1fr 1fr}}.compare-them[data-astro-cid-bf5ijqbd],.compare-ww[data-astro-cid-bf5ijqbd]{padding:var(--space-8)}.compare-them[data-astro-cid-bf5ijqbd]{background:var(--color-base)}@media(min-width:768px){.compare-them[data-astro-cid-bf5ijqbd]{border-right:1px solid var(--color-border)}}@media(max-width:767px){.compare-them[data-astro-cid-bf5ijqbd]{border-bottom:1px solid var(--color-border)}}.compare-ww[data-astro-cid-bf5ijqbd]{background:var(--color-primary-subtle)}.compare-them[data-astro-cid-bf5ijqbd] h4[data-astro-cid-bf5ijqbd],.compare-ww[data-astro-cid-bf5ijqbd] h4[data-astro-cid-bf5ijqbd]{font-family:var(--font-body);font-size:var(--text-xs);font-weight:600;text-transform:uppercase;letter-spacing:var(--tracking-wider);margin-bottom:var(--space-4)}.compare-them[data-astro-cid-bf5ijqbd] h4[data-astro-cid-bf5ijqbd]{color:var(--color-text-muted)}.compare-ww[data-astro-cid-bf5ijqbd] h4[data-astro-cid-bf5ijqbd]{color:var(--color-primary)}.compare-list[data-astro-cid-bf5ijqbd]{list-style:none;display:flex;flex-direction:column;gap:var(--space-3)}.compare-list[data-astro-cid-bf5ijqbd] li[data-astro-cid-bf5ijqbd]{font-size:var(--text-sm);color:var(--color-text-muted);padding-left:var(--space-6);position:relative;line-height:1.5}.compare-list[data-astro-cid-bf5ijqbd] li[data-astro-cid-bf5ijqbd]:before{content:"";position:absolute;left:0;top:.55em;width:8px;height:2px}.compare-them[data-astro-cid-bf5ijqbd] .compare-list[data-astro-cid-bf5ijqbd] li[data-astro-cid-bf5ijqbd]:before{background:var(--color-border)}.compare-ww[data-astro-cid-bf5ijqbd] .compare-list[data-astro-cid-bf5ijqbd] li[data-astro-cid-bf5ijqbd]:before{background:var(--color-primary)}.compare-caveat[data-astro-cid-bf5ijqbd]{margin-top:var(--space-12);color:var(--color-text-muted);font-size:var(--text-base);max-width:65ch;line-height:var(--leading-relaxed);font-style:italic}.final-cta[data-astro-cid-bf5ijqbd]{padding:var(--space-24) 0}.cta-content[data-astro-cid-bf5ijqbd]{text-align:center;max-width:640px;margin:0 auto}.cta-content[data-astro-cid-bf5ijqbd] h2[data-astro-cid-bf5ijqbd]{color:var(--color-text-on-dark);font-style:italic;margin-bottom:var(--space-6)}.cta-content[data-astro-cid-bf5ijqbd] p[data-astro-cid-bf5ijqbd]{color:var(--color-text-on-dark-muted);font-size:var(--text-lg);max-width:none;margin-bottom:var(--space-8)}.cta-actions[data-astro-cid-bf5ijqbd]{display:flex;justify-content:center;gap:var(--space-4);flex-wrap:wrap}
